RCEC seeks candidate to finish final year of committeeman's term

BY JENNIFER KOHLHEPP Staff Writer
Millstone Township Committeeman Ray Dilfanian has resigned from his position on the dais. Dilfanian was elected in 2005, and his term would have expired Dec. 31, 2008. The township's Republican County Executive Committee (RCEC) is now seeking a replacement to serve the final year of his term. More...
